Java泛型是Java SE 5中加入的一個特性,它允許我們通過類型參數化來創建可重用的類,接口和方法。在使用Java泛型時,我們可以在定義中使用類型參數,以便在使用時指定實際的類型。在Java泛型中,支持的類型非常豐富,包括字符串和集合類型。
Java泛型支持字符串類型,我們可以使用泛型來定義一個字符串類型的數組或集合。例如,我們可以使用下面的代碼定義一個字符串類型的數組:
String[] strings = new String[]{"Hello", "World", "Java"};
同樣,在使用泛型時,我們也可以定義一個字符串類型的集合:
ListstringList = new ArrayList<>();
stringList.add("Hello");
stringList.add("World");
stringList.add("Java");
對于集合類型,Java泛型支持泛型類型通配符,它允許我們使用不同的集合類型。例如,我們可以使用下面的代碼定義一個泛型類型通配符的集合:
List>list = new ArrayList<>();
ListstringList = new ArrayList<>();
list = stringList;
總之,Java泛型提供了一個強大的類型參數化特性,它支持多種類型,包括字符串和集合類型。使用Java泛型,我們可以更加安全和靈活地創建可重用的類、接口和方法。
上一篇css中的行距標簽
下一篇ajax中的data映射